The Brief:
As far as finding info on this record by Janice, it seems to be pretty darned obscure. It was released in 1986 on 4th & B’Way Records, written, produced and arranged by Irvin Lee. The song incorporates elements/samples of The Addams Family theme song and the “oh-we-oh” chant from The Wizard Of Oz.
